Transaction 14dbab5c434b693574a175477f9ddee2fb203662905a9ee314a3ee5779847693
1 Input
1 Output
-
14dbab5c434b693574a175477f9ddee2fb203662905a9ee314a3ee5779847693:0
- value
- 1409444
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80aae00a83fba9e06a80ccb4aa665fbe487c4f5c OP_EQUAL
- address
- 3DRM7iGZ7vbh6AyE7EdQDCNrCscCLyaCk6